Key Features:
- Based on ºìÐÓÊÓÆµ hybrid stepper motor controllers
- The ECU contains all power conditioning, pulse sequencing and output driver stages necessary to drive two 3-phase motors.
- Input commands are discrete for ENABLE and DIRECTION, and a pulse train on the STEP input.
- Small volume
- Low weight
- Provides Rad Hard operation
Specifications
| Characteristic | Units | Basis | Data |
Weight |
Pounds |     Standard     |     ≤ 2.2     |
| ≤ .99 | |||
| Slap Rate | Hertz | Standard | 0-1000 |
| Logic Power | Watts | Standard | ≤ 0.7W@22V 1.5W@30V 3.6W@36V |
| Turn-On Surge | Amps | Standard | < 3A for 300 μs |
| Power Insulation | Mohms | Minimum | > 5 Megohm isolation between power return and ground |
| Operational Temperature | deg C | Standard | -35Ëš to +60Ëš |
| Survival Temperature | deg C | Standard | -45Ëš to +75Ëš |
| Operational Voltage | Volts | Standard | 22 to 36V |
